Ally McCoist thinks Tottenham Hotspur should appoint ex-Leicester City and Celtic boss Brendan Rodgers as their next manager, not Arne Slot.
It’s been suggested that Feyenoord coach Arne Slot is Tottenham’s ‘top target’ to replace Antonio Conte, but McCoist would like to see the ‘really talented’ Brendan Rodgers handed the keys instead, as he told talkSPORT Breakfast (23/05/23).

If you ask Leicester City fans what they think of Rodgers, then you might get some strong responses and all of them not so pleasant.

The simple reason is that the Foxes are on the verge of suffering relegation to the Championship on Sunday, even if they win their final game of the season against West Ham United.

Rodgers, prior to his sacking in April, has played a big part in the club’s demise, but despite that, McCoist wants to see the Northern Irishman given the Tottenham gig.

“I would like to see someone like Brendan Rodgers,” said McCoist. “I know the Leicester fans will have something else to say, but I think the biggest problem they had under Brendan was that the recruitment wasn’t good enough when they lost players.

“I think he is a really talented coach. Then you look at Spurs. They have had really talented coaches. Conte and Mourinho.”

SLOT’S MEETING ABOUT TOTTENHAM MANAGER’S JOB
There seems to be some movement in Spurs’ quest to bring in Slot, it’s been suggested that on Wednesday there has been a meeting between the Dutchman’s representatives and Feyenoord.

If Daniel Levy can sort out a deal for the attack-ended manager, then it looks as though he will be their man.
But, of course, it requires Levy to pay compensation and don’t be surprised if things fall apart, which would open the door for free-agent Rodgers to get closer to the Spurs job.
